Film Project - Lucky Larry

In a bidding war, Corner of the Sky just acquired the feature film rights to develop a feature film based on the notorious life of Lucky Larry Panaro who scammed friends on the streets of Buffalo to Las Vegas with an uncanny charm and ability to win big. Larry bet on everything until his luck ran out and he found himself having to try to anything, even laundering money, to pay off what soon became a mountain of gambling debts.

Problem was, the Feds gave him the money to get to his older brother, a reputed organized crime leader, whom they were really after but weren't sure why. What the Feds didnt count on was Larry taking them down with the very same lady luck that he thought had evaporated and left him for good.

Instead of laundering the money and helping the Feds make a drug deal, for which he was both arrested and indicted, Larry became the first reported wiseguy to sue the Government and win. All this, without ever finking on his big brother, who finally welcomed him back into the family after realizing that, unlike Freddo in the Godfather, "Lucky Larry" was set up, didn't ask for any part of it, especially the drugs, and never ratted on his friends and family.
